Israeli Airstrike on Civilian Gathering in Gaza City Results in Casualties
Summary
Israeli forces conducted an airstrike on a wedding tent in Gaza City, killing at least five civilians including women and children. This incident represents a continuation of ongoing military operations in the Gaza theater, contributing to the humanitarian crisis and potential escalation risks within the broader Iran-Israel conflict dynamic.
